Record-breaking albums

The success of Michael Jackson's albums, particularly "Thriller" and "Bad," was a major contributing factor to his significant net worth. These albums broke sales records and became global phenomenons, generating immense revenue through sales, tours, and merchandise.

"Thriller," released in 1982, is the best-selling album of all time, with an estimated 70 million copies sold worldwide. It spawned several hit singles, including "Billie Jean," "Beat It," and "Thriller," which further boosted its popularity and sales. "Bad," released in 1987, was also a commercial success, selling over 30 million copies globally and featuring hit singles like "Man in the Mirror" and "Smooth Criminal."

The revenue generated from these record-breaking albums contributed significantly to Michael Jackson's net worth. Album sales, concert tours, and endorsement deals related to these albums brought in substantial income, allowing Jackson to invest in other ventures and build his financial empire.

In conclusion, the success of Michael Jackson's record-breaking albums, such as "Thriller" and "Bad," played a pivotal role in amassing his substantial net worth. These albums captivated audiences worldwide, generating immense revenue and solidifying Jackson's status as one of the most successful and influential entertainers of all time.

Tours and concerts

Michael Jackson's tours were an integral part of his financial success and contributed significantly to his overall net worth. His live performances were elaborate spectacles, renowned for their captivating choreography, stunning visuals, and high production value. These tours attracted massive audiences worldwide, generating substantial revenue through ticket sales, merchandise, and other related ventures.

Jackson's 1987-1989 "Bad" tour, for example, was a global sensation. It spanned over 125 shows in 15 countries and grossed over $125 million, making it one of the highest-grossing tours of all time. The tour's success was driven by the popularity of Jackson's album "Bad" and its hit singles, as well as his reputation as a captivating live performer.

The revenue generated from Jackson's tours allowed him to invest in his music, produce new albums, and finance his extravagant lifestyle. It also contributed to his overall brand value and solidified his status as one of the most successful entertainers in history. Without the significant income generated by his tours, Jackson's net worth would have been considerably lower.

In conclusion, the connection between Michael Jackson's highly successful tours and his substantial net worth is undeniable. His elaborate live performances captivated audiences and generated immense revenue, which played a major role in building and maintaining his financial empire.

Real estate investments

Michael Jackson's real estate investments, notably his iconic Neverland Ranch, significantly contributed to his impressive net worth. His investments in properties not only provided him with personal enjoyment but also yielded substantial financial returns.

Jackson purchased Neverland Ranch in 1987 for $19.5 million. Over the years, he invested heavily in developing the property into an elaborate estate, complete with a zoo, amusement park, and various other amenities. The ranch became synonymous with Jackson's eccentric lifestyle and was a major tourist attraction.

In addition to Neverland Ranch, Jackson owned numerous other properties around the world, including homes in Los Angeles, New York, and Las Vegas. These investments not only provided him with a diversified portfolio but also served as potential sources of income through rent or sale.

Jackson's real estate investments were a testament to his keen business sense. He recognized the potential of real estate as a long-term investment and used his wealth to acquire valuable properties. The appreciation in value of these properties over time further increased his net worth.

In summary, Michael Jackson's real estate investments, including his famous Neverland Ranch, were an integral component of his substantial net worth. His shrewd investments in properties provided him with both personal enjoyment and financial gain, contributing to his overall financial success.
